All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Lyle Close area has the 25th highest crime rate of 56 local areas in Hackbridge , and the 191st highest crime rate of 576 local areas in Sutton .
At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Lyle Close (CR4 4NP) in the last 12 months was 76.5 per 1,000 residents and was 14.2% higher than the Hackbridge average (67.0 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 3 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violence and sexual offences ( -66.7%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 6 (≈ 30.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-50.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 71.0%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Lyle Close (CR4 4NP), the main crime hotspot is near Wolseley Road. Police recorded 20 crimes here, including 10 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
